Latest Patents

Henrique holds a patent for a prosthetic heart valve with radiopaque elements. This invention features a non-collapsible annular frame that extends longitudinally between an inflow edge and an outflow edge. The valve assembly is connected to the frame, which includes a series of annularly spaced commissure posts adjacent to the outflow edge. Each commissure post is designed with a tip and a post slot, allowing for the integration of radiopaque elements. These elements enhance visibility during medical procedures, ensuring better placement and functionality of the valve.
